- Description
- This flyer advertises the East Coast Regional Conference on segregation and apartheid. The flyer is white with black text. The flyer features two long paragraphs explaining the struggles in South Africa and the activities of the Committee Against Racism. The title reads [COME TO THE EAST COAST REGIONAL CONFERENCE] and the tagline at the bottom reads [SEGREGATION HERE, APARTHEID THERE / SMASH RACISM EVERYWHERE!]. The back of the flyer is blank except for handwritten text in the bottom right corner that reads [1978].
